  • Carbon reduction scheme faces axe if reform fails

    March 21, 2012

    THE GOVERNMENT may adopt an alternative environmental tax to replace its scheme to cut corporate energy use if it cannot reduce the scheme’s red tape and admin costs, chancellor George Osborne said in his Budget statement.   • London will be hit hardest by levy increase

    March 21, 2012

    IN YESTERDAY’S budget, chancellor George Osborne increased the stamp duty land tax rate to 7 per cent for residential properties over £2m as well as introducing a stamp duty land tax of 15 per cent for residential properties worth more than £2m purchased by companies and other entities.
